Description
"Watashi no Okita-kun" centers on the life of a high school girl named Yui, who finds herself entangled in an unusual and comedic romantic situation. Yui is an ordinary student with a kind and somewhat reserved personality, but her life takes a turn when she encounters Okita, a classmate who is strikingly handsome but has a peculiar and aloof demeanor. Despite his cold exterior, Okita harbors a secret: he is deeply infatuated with Yui and goes to great lengths to express his feelings, often in exaggerated and over-the-top ways that border on obsession.

The narrative explores the dynamic between Yui and Okita as she navigates his relentless pursuit of her affection. Okita’s attempts to win her over are frequently absurd and comedic, ranging from dramatic declarations of love to elaborate schemes that often backfire. Yui, while initially bewildered and overwhelmed by his behavior, gradually begins to see a softer, more genuine side to Okita. Their interactions are marked by a blend of humor, awkwardness, and moments of genuine emotional connection.

Supporting characters add depth to the story, including Yui’s friends, who provide commentary and advice on her situation, and Okita’s rivals, who complicate his efforts to win Yui’s heart. The series balances lighthearted comedy with themes of self-discovery and the complexities of young love, as Yui and Okita both grow and learn more about themselves and each other. The manga’s episodic structure allows for a variety of humorous and heartfelt scenarios, keeping the narrative engaging and dynamic.
